Ingredients:

  • 2 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 1 medium yellow onion, diced
  • 2 medium carrots, sliced into rounds
  • 2 stalks celery, sliced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s, trimmed
  • 8 cups low-sodium chicken bone broth
  • 1 tsp dried thyme
  • 1/2 tsp turmeric powder
  • 1 tsp sea salt
  • 1/2 tsp cracked black pepper
  • 3 medium zucchinis, spiralized
  • 1 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ped

Instructions:

  1. Heat the butter in a large stockpot over medium heat. Add the diced onion, carrots, and celery, cooking for 6-8 minutes until onions are translucent and carrots have softened.
  2.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another 60 seconds until fragrant.
  3. Increase heat to medium-high. Add the chicken thighs and brown for 3-4 minutes per side.
  4. Pour in the chicken bone broth and stir in the thyme, turmeric, salt, and pepper.
  5. Bring the liquid to a gentle boil, then reduce heat to low. Cover and simmer for 25-30 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).
  6. Stir in the spiralized zucchinis and simmer for 2-3 minutes just until tender to maintain an al dente bite.
  7. Remove from heat and stir in the fresh lemon juice and chopped parsley before serving.
